La Fiesta Mexican Restaurant
1400 S 5th Ave
Canton, Illinois  61520
USA
Phone: 309-647-0882

Taco Bell
120 N Main St
Canton, Illinois  61520
USA
Phone: 309-647-3464

Sponsored
links